&gt; The story of a 14-year-old girl who won a landmark legal battle to be preserved cryogenically has many people wondering how such technology actually works - for many of us, it seems like something straight out of science fiction.<p>For fuck&#x27;s sake BBC.<p><a href="https:&#x2F;&#x2F;suesspiciousminds.com&#x2F;2016&#x2F;11&#x2F;18&#x2F;cryogenics-and-the-courts&#x2F;" rel="nofollow">https:&#x2F;&#x2F;suesspiciousminds.com&#x2F;2016&#x2F;11&#x2F;18&#x2F;cryogenics-and-the-...</a><p>&gt; This case has attracted a lot of Press attention, and as ever, not all of it is terribly accurate reporting. Most of the headlines have been along the theme of “girl wins right to be frozen after death”<p>&gt; &gt; 32.All this case is about is providing a means by which the uncertainty about what can happen during JS’s lifetime and after her death can be resolved so far as possible. JS cannot expect automatic acceptance of her wishes, but she is entitled to know whether or not they can be acted upon by those who will be responsible for her estate after her death. It would be unacceptable in principle for the law to withhold its answer until after she had died. Also, as a matter of practicality, argument about the preservation issue cannot be delayed until after death as the process has to be started immediately if it is to happen at all.<p>&gt; It is also important to know that whilst JS was a pivotal part of the case and the way it was resolved, the actual legal structure here is a dispute between her parents. When I was hearing the case reported on the radio and TV this morning, without having read the judgment, it made no sense to talk of the child winning this ‘right’ because of course someone has to pay for the cryogenic freezing. This was a dispute between the mother who was supporting JS’s wishes, and the father who was not.<p>etc.
